Personal Storage Unit Sizes in London: A Comprehensive Guide

In London’s bustling urban environment, where space is often at a premium, personal storage units provide a flexible solution for individuals and households facing spatial constraints.

With options ranging from as small as 10 square feet, akin to a locker, to over 300 square feet, the equivalent of a double car garage, there is a storage unit available to meet a variety of needs.

These units are especially useful for scenarios such as moving home, decluttering, undertaking home renovations, or storing personal belongings during extended travels.

The self storage unit industry in London is catered to by numerous providers, each offering a range of unit sizes and additional features such as enhanced security and easy access.

Understanding the different storage unit sizes and their practical applications can greatly simplify the process of selecting the right one.

For example, a 10 square foot unit is typically enough for student luggage or seasonal items, while larger sizes can comfortably accommodate furniture, appliances, and bulkier items.

Common Storage Unit Sizes

Storage units in London come in standard sizes, which are typically measured in square feet (sq ft). The most common sizes found in the city are:

  • Small Lockers: Perfect for students or those with a few personal items, lockers can range from 10 sq ft to 25 sq ft.
  • Medium Units: Suitable for apartment dwellers, sizes can include 50 sq ft for a large one-bedroom flat’s contents or 75 sq ft for a two-bedroom house.
  • Large Units: For a family or large property’s contents, options like 100 sq ft or 150 sq ft units are available.

Business Storage Solutions

Businesses in London may require storage for tools, equipment, archives, or excess stock. Commonly used sizes for business storage solutions include:

  • Small Units: Starting at around 35 sq ft for a small business’s files or excess inventory.
  • Large Units: Up to 200 sq ft, equivalent to a double garage, for more substantial business needs, such as warehousing space. Business storage often features enhanced security and sometimes 24-hour access, making them a secure choice for valuable business assets.

Ensuring the Safety of Your Belongings

When selecting a storage facility in London, a paramount concern is the security of the units. Renowned companies such as Shurgard and Vanguard must implement robust security systems.

Features typically include CCTV monitoring, secure fencing, and sophisticated access controls. Clients should look for facilities with comprehensive insurance policies that underwrite the stored assets, providing peace of mind.
